Getting Started
Remember it’s the model that matters, not the platform.
Flux Kontext runs on several sites, like
Replicate – web playground & API
Fal.ai – fast hosted endpoint
Playground.bfl.ai – first-party demo from Black Forest Labs
OpenArt.ai – community gallery + workflows
Freepik.com – polished editor we’ll use today
We will use Freepik due to its clean UI, regular model updates, trusted platform and built-in upscaler, and side-by-side comparisons all accessible in one tab.
What you need
A high-resolution scan or phone photo
Freepik account (10 Free images a day)
A few AI credits (one job ≈ 5 6 credits on most services)
